阿里云CentOS图形界面安装教程:小白也能一步步搞定

很多人在购买云服务器之后,第一反应是“终于可以像自己电脑一样用了”,可真正登录阿里云的CentOS系统后,却发现眼前只有黑乎乎的命令行界面。对于熟悉Linux的人来说,这很正常;但对新手而言,没有可视化桌面往往意味着操作门槛陡然升高。其实,阿里云centos图形界面并不是一件很复杂的事,只要思路清楚、步骤正确,即使是第一次接触云服务器的小白,也能一步步完成安装与使用。

阿里云CentOS图形界面安装教程:小白也能一步步搞定

不过在正式动手前,必须先明确一件事:云服务器安装图形界面,不等于本地电脑装Windows。云环境更强调性能、稳定和远程管理,因此图形界面通常不是默认配置。也正因为如此,很多用户在部署开发环境、测试可视化软件、学习Linux桌面操作时,才会考虑为CentOS额外安装GUI。只要理解这一点,你就会明白为什么安装前需要做一些准备工作,而不是直接“下一步到底”。

一、先弄清楚:阿里云CentOS为什么默认没有图形界面

阿里云服务器的CentOS镜像大多采用最小化安装方式,核心目标是节省系统资源、减少无关服务、提升运行效率。对于网站部署、数据库搭建、接口服务运行等典型场景来说,命令行已经足够,而且更轻量、更安全。图形界面会额外占用CPU、内存和磁盘空间,如果服务器配置本来就不高,例如1核2G或2核2G的实例,安装桌面环境后可能会让系统变得卡顿。

但这并不代表图形界面没有价值。对于刚入门的用户,图形操作能降低学习成本;对于需要运行某些可视化工具、浏览器调试环境或远程桌面演示的场景,图形界面也很实用。因此,是否要安装,要看你的业务目标,而不是盲目追求“看起来更像电脑”。

二、安装前的准备工作,决定后面是否顺利

在配置阿里云centos图形界面之前,建议先完成以下几项准备:

  • 确认系统版本:常见的是CentOS 7,相关命令和组件兼容性更好,教程也更丰富。
  • 检查服务器配置:建议至少2核4G内存。如果配置过低,图形桌面体验会明显受影响。
  • 开放安全组端口:后续如果使用VNC远程桌面,需要开放对应端口,例如5901。
  • 更新系统软件源:避免安装过程中因为包依赖问题导致失败。
  • 确保有root权限:安装桌面环境和系统服务时,需要管理员权限。

这里有一个很真实的案例。一个刚学习Linux的用户小周,在阿里云上买了一台1核2G的CentOS服务器,想安装图形界面练习操作。他照着网上教程执行命令,虽然安装成功了,但远程连接后桌面反应很慢,打开终端都要等几秒。后来他升级到了2核4G,并改用轻量级桌面环境,使用体验立刻改善。这个案例说明,安装成功只是第一步,是否好用还要看资源配置和桌面选择。

三、正式安装桌面环境:从命令行到可视化

如果你的阿里云CentOS版本是7,比较常见的做法是安装GNOME桌面环境。操作前,先通过SSH登录服务器,然后执行系统更新。更新完成后,再安装“带GUI的服务器”组件组。安装过程可能持续几分钟到十几分钟,具体取决于网络和系统源速度。

安装思路通常分为三步:

  1. 更新系统软件包,确保依赖关系完整。
  2. 安装图形桌面组件组,例如GNOME相关环境。
  3. 将系统默认启动目标切换为图形模式。

完成后,可以通过设置默认启动目标,让系统下次重启时直接进入图形界面逻辑环境。这里需要注意,云服务器并不会像本地电脑那样自动弹出显示器窗口,因此即便你安装好了桌面,也还需要配合远程桌面工具访问,这一步很多新手容易忽略。

四、仅安装桌面还不够,还要配置远程访问

在阿里云服务器上使用阿里云centos图形界面,最常见的方法是结合VNC服务实现远程桌面访问。原因很简单:服务器放在云端,没有物理显示器,你必须通过远程协议“看到”桌面。

VNC的基本配置流程包括:

  • 安装TigerVNC或其他VNC Server组件;
  • 为对应用户设置VNC访问密码;
  • 配置VNC启动文件,指定桌面会话类型;
  • 启动VNC服务,并设置开机自启;
  • 在阿里云安全组中放行对应端口。

这一步最常见的问题有两个。第一,端口没开,导致本地VNC客户端始终连不上;第二,桌面会话配置错误,连接后只看到灰色背景或者黑屏。遇到这类问题,不必慌张,先检查服务状态,再看日志文件,通常都能定位原因。

举个更具体的例子。有位做跨境电商独立站测试的用户,需要在云服务器上部署浏览器环境做自动化验证。他先安装了CentOS图形界面,但连接后始终黑屏。后来排查发现,是VNC启动脚本中没有正确加载GNOME会话。修改配置并重启服务后,桌面立即恢复正常。很多所谓“安装失败”,本质上并不是图形界面没装好,而是远程桌面环节没有配置到位。

五、安装后怎么验证是否成功

完成配置后,可以从三个层面确认是否安装成功:

  1. 系统目标检查:确认默认启动模式已切换到图形界面相关目标。
  2. 服务状态检查:确认VNC或桌面服务处于运行状态。
  3. 客户端连接测试:在本地使用VNC Viewer等工具,输入服务器公网IP和端口进行连接。

如果连接成功后能看到桌面、菜单和终端窗口,说明整个阿里云centos图形界面配置链路已经打通。此时你就可以像操作普通远程桌面一样进行文件管理、软件测试或桌面级应用演示。

六、新手最容易踩的几个坑

很多教程只告诉你“怎么装”,却不提醒你“哪里最容易出问题”。实际上,新手在安装过程中最常遇到以下几个坑:

  • 服务器配置太低:图形桌面装上去了,但运行极慢。
  • 软件源异常:安装包下载失败,或者依赖冲突。
  • 安全组未放行:VNC端口被拦截,外部无法连接。
  • 防火墙未处理:系统内部防火墙阻断了访问请求。
  • 桌面环境与VNC配置不匹配:连接后黑屏、闪退、无响应。

因此,真正高效的方法不是“照抄命令”,而是理解每一步背后的作用。比如开放端口,是为了让外部客户端能访问服务;设置默认启动图形模式,是为了让桌面环境随系统启动;配置VNC会话,是为了告诉系统远程桌面该调用哪个桌面环境。理解后再操作,成功率会高很多。

七、是否一定要安装图形界面?给新手一个理性建议

如果你只是部署网站、运行Java项目、搭建Nginx或MySQL,其实没有必要强行安装图形界面。命令行方式更稳定,也更符合服务器运维习惯。但如果你正处于Linux入门阶段,或者确实有可视化操作需求,那么为阿里云CentOS增加桌面环境是完全可行的,而且能帮助你更快理解系统结构。

换句话说,阿里云centos图形界面不是“必须项”,而是“场景项”。选对场景,它能让学习和测试事半功倍;选错场景,反而会增加资源消耗和维护负担。

八、总结:小白也能装好,但关键是按步骤来

总体来看,阿里云CentOS安装图形界面的核心逻辑并不复杂:先确认环境和配置,再安装桌面组件,然后配置远程访问,最后检查服务状态与连接效果。难点不在命令本身,而在于很多人忽略了云服务器与本地电脑的差异,误以为安装完桌面就能直接“看见系统”。实际上,只有把桌面环境和远程访问方案一起配置完整,才能真正用起来。

对于新手而言,最好的方式不是急着一步到位,而是按顺序推进:先把系统更新好,再装桌面,再配VNC,再测连接。只要思路不乱,哪怕你是第一次接触Linux,也完全可以把阿里云centos图形界面顺利搭建出来。掌握这套流程后,你不仅能解决当前需求,也能对云服务器的运作方式有更深入的理解。

内容均以整理官方公开资料,价格可能随活动调整,请以购买页面显示为准,如涉侵权,请联系客服处理。

本文由星速云发布。发布者:星速云小编。禁止采集与转载行为,违者必究。出处:https://www.67wa.com/172403.html

(0)
上一篇 1小时前
下一篇 1小时前
联系我们
关注微信
关注微信
分享本页
返回顶部